Introduction to Chemical Engineering Syllabus Lecture Notes:
|
|
- The concepts of process units as building blocks of chemical processes. Examples of process units and chemical processes.
- The concept of Synthesis and Analysis of Chemical Processes.
- Use of Mass and Energy Conservation principles to solve material and energy balances over chemical processes in the absence and in the presence of chemical reactions. Perspective of these problems by general analysis of variables and equations.

Course Syllabus:
- Introduction - Fundamentals of Unit Operations, Process Units and Chemical Processes. Examples.
- Chemical Processes - Phases of development: Synthesis and Analysis of Chemical Processes.
- Material Balances in the absence and in the presence of chemical reactions. General analysis of variables and equations. Material balances for systems of process units.
- Energy balances in the absence and in the presence of chemical reactions. Forms of Energy and the first law of thermodynamics. Physical and chemical thermodynamic properties.
- Material and Energy balances. Simultaneous resolution of material and energy balances. The Adiabatic Flash Vaporization problem. Psychrometry. Using the Psychrometric chart (air-water system) to solve material and energy balances.
Books on Introduction to Chemical Engineering
- Myers, Alan L.; Introduction to Chemical Engineering and Computer Calculations . ISBN: 0- 13-479238-6 Complementary Bibliography
- Felder, Richard M.; Elementary principles of chemical processes . ISBN: 0-471-53478-1
- D. M. Himmelblau, J. R. Riggs; Basic Principles and Calculations in Chemical Engineering , Prentice Hall International Series , 2004 . ISBN: 0-13-123368-8
